The Rodeway Inn is conveniently located off the Las Vegas strip, only a five-minute walk from the Las Vegas Convention Center. It is only a few minutes' walk also to the monorail, which takes you from one end of the famous Las Vegas Strip to the other. Close to all of the action of the strip, it offers a quiet night's rest and relaxing days out by the pool. Additional amenities include laundry facility, banquet facilities, non-smoking rooms, parking, smoke detectors, and vending machines. No pets are allowed. All rooms offer free wireless Internet, complimentary USA Today, complimentary continental breakfast, free local calls, HBO and free parking. Guest rooms with microwave and refrigerator are available.
